Journey along the ancient routes of the Camino de Santiago and discover a network of authentic lodgings known as albergues. These humble inns provide weary travelers with a place to rest, fostering a spirit of shared experience. Scattered throughout the Galician countryside, albergues offer a glimpse into the traditional way of life along this iconic pilgrimage route.
- Experience the warmth and hospitality of fellow pilgrims from around the world.
- Relax in shared dormitory-style accommodations after a day of walking.
- Treat yourself to hearty, regional meals at some albergues.
